Senior Go Backend Engineer @ Wearable Intelligence
- Posted 26 days ago
About this job
Technologies
Job description
We’re looking for passionate software engineers with experience developing complex backend services. Do you like the idea of a highly-available, micro-service oriented, well-defined architecture? Know REST and SOAP inside and out? You would play a major role in designing and implementing backend services that interact with many different types of devices, and support thousands of concurrent users. The ideal candidate is well-versed in more than one language and framework, and has experience building backend services composed of lots of moving parts (microservices) that interface via APIs and SDKs.
Skills & requirements
You'd be a good fit if you:
- Can read/write API specs like the back of your hand
- Have strong opinions about Oracle and Microsoft
- Enjoy writing asynchronous code
- Know how to build Enterprise-grade products and systems
Job Requirements:
- Strong server-side development experience (Ruby, Golang, Java, Python)
- Ability to learn new technologies, tools and platforms quickly
- Experience with relational databases (PostgreSQL, Oracle, MySQL), document databases, and object relational mapping tools
- Experience with emerging data transfer technologies/protocols: websockets, webrtc
- Ability to learn new technologies, tools and platforms quickly
- Experience with unit testing and rapid release cycles
- At least 3 years of experience
- B.S. or M.S. in Computer Science
For Senior candidates we would love to see:
- Expert-level software engineer (Rails, GoLang, Java) with extensive server-side development experience
- Experience both with starting projects from scratch and jumping into existing codebases
- Experience writing production server software that is reliable and reports problems appropriately
- Experience with scalable and highly available system architecture (load balancers, reverse proxies)
- Experience with API Development
- At least 8 years of experience
- B.S. or M.S. in Computer Science
About the company
WI is transforming how process-based work gets done, using mobile & wearable tech and a modern dev stack & tools (Android + iOS, React, Go, AWS, Thrift). We’ve built a goal-directed collaboration platform designed from the ground up for process-based work. Our product is already transforming the lives, productivity, and safety for the 80% of the global workforce whose jobs aren’t performed at a desk, and making measurable impact to billion-dollar problems affecting the world’s global industries (which Silicon Valley often ignores). Check us out at wi.co!